首页知识 正文
目录

java和php哪个好,哪个更适合初学者

有趣知识2024-09-05 05:47:1080

## Java vs. PHP:哪个更适合初学者?

java和php哪个好,哪个更适合初学者

作为初学者,在选择学习 Java 和 PHP 时可能会感到不知所措。每种语言都有其优点和缺点,在做出决定之前了解这些优点和缺点非常重要。

## Java 的优势

* **面向对象的:** Java 是一种面向对象的语言,它强调代码的模块化和可重用性。这使得维护和扩展大型项目变得更加容易。

* **平台独立性:** Java 编译成字节码,可以在任何安装了 Java 虚拟机的平台上运行。这提供了可移植性和跨平台兼容性。

* **丰富的库:** Java 有一个庞大的库生态系统,为各种任务提供了预先构建的代码。这可以加快开发速度并减少错误。

## Java 的缺点

* **学习曲线陡峭:** Java 的面向对象性和强大性对于初学者来说可能具有挑战性。学习曲线比其他一些语言要陡峭一些。

* **内存消耗:** Java 程序通常需要大量的内存,这可能会影响应用程序的性能,尤其是对于资源有限的系统。

* **缓慢的启动时间:** Java 应用程序在启动时需要编译字节码,这可能会导致延迟。

## PHP 的优势

* **入门容易:** PHP 是一种解释性的脚本语言,以其易于学习和使用而闻名。初学者可以迅速掌握基础知识并开始编写代码。

* **广泛使用:** PHP 是一个流行的 Web 开发语言,它为许多流行的网站提供支持。这提供了大量的学习资源和社区支持。

* **高性能:** PHP 经过优化,可以快速执行 Web 脚本,非常适合动态 Web 应用程序。

## PHP 的缺点

* **弱类型:** PHP 是弱类型的,这会导致编码错误和运行时问题。这对于初学者来说可能是一个挑战,他们需要更仔细地注意数据类型。

* **安全性问题:** PHP 由于缺乏严格的类型检查和边界检查而容易出现安全漏洞。开发人员需要采取额外的安全措施来保护应用程序。

* **缺乏面向对象支持:** PHP 虽然支持面向对象编程,但它的实现不如 Java 强大,这可能会阻碍大型项目的发展。

## 推荐选择

总体而言,对于初学者来说,PHP 是一个更合适的选择,因为它入门容易,广泛使用,并且性能良好。然而,对于计划从事软件开发或需要面向对象编程的高级功能的人来说,Java 可能是更好的选择。

最终的选择取决于个人的需求、兴趣和职业目标。初学者可以尝试两种语言,看看哪一种最适合他们。

本站部分文章来源于网络,如侵犯到您的权利请联系我们,我们将立即删除。站长QQ:824159533


本文链接:http://www.qiye7788.com/zhishi/117712.html

您暂未设置收款码

请在主题配置——文章设置里上传

扫描二维码手机访问

文章目录